Physical
Description: Strong pitcher’s frame. Minimal remaining
projection.
Mechanics: Throws from a
three-quarters arm slot. Medium leg kick, some effort in delivery. More
comfortable throwing from the windup than from the stretch.
Fastball: 92-94 mph. Tops out at 96 mph. Velocity has ticked
up during his time in the minors; sat just 89-91 during spring training in
2018. Tends to overthrow at times, with his command and control suffering
as a result.
Splitter: 81-83 mph. When pitch is
on, will show late dive with the bottom really falling out. Flashes
average potential.
Slider: 83-85 mph. Shows tilt
and horizontal break, but can get on the loose side at times.
Curveball: 78-80 mph. Long, vertical break.
Changeup: Sat 81-84 mph, but tended to telegraph the pitch,
slowing his arm down. Appears to have scrapped the pitch.
Career Notes: After a strong spring training in 2018, earned
assignment to Greenville out of camp, but struggled through his first five
appearances and returned to extended spring training before later heading
to Lowell. Struggled again in the first half of 2019, striking out 58
hitters but allowing a .291/.378/.439 line in 50 innings through June 16.
But after a week off, had great success in his final 53 innings, striking
out 66 and allowing just a .191/.262/.284 line in 53 innings.
Summation: Potential organizational swingman type with a
chance for more if improvements in the second half of 2019 continue. Has a
ways to go developmentally, including the refinement of his arsenal and
improved control, but will show flashes of potential. The physical tools
are there to develop into an intriguing arm, but need to take a few big
steps forward. Needs to develop a pitch to get left-handed hitters out, as
he struggled against them in the past. |
